Delightful Cake Ideas for Older Adults
Celebrating special occasions with older adults often calls for thoughtful and delightful cake choices that cater to their preferences and dietary needs. Whether it’s a birthday, anniversary, or just a special treat, here are some cake ideas that are perfect for older adults.
1. Classic Vanilla or Chocolate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Timeless Flavors: Vanilla and chocolate are classic flavors that are often favorites among older adults.
- Customization: These cakes can be easily customized with different fillings and frostings.
How to Make It Special:
- Low-Sugar Options: Consider using a reduced sugar recipe or natural sweeteners like stevia.
- Fruit Additions: Add fresh berries or a layer of fruit preserves for extra flavor and nutrition.
2. Fruit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Nostalgic Flavor: Many older adults have fond memories of traditional fruit cakes.
- Rich in Nutrients: Made with dried fruits and nuts, these cakes are nutrient-dense.
How to Make It Special:
- Alcohol-Free Version: If the traditional recipe includes alcohol, make a non-alcoholic version with fruit juice.
- Spice It Up: Enhance the flavor with warm spices like cinnamon, nutmeg, and cloves.
3. Angel Food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Light and Airy: Angel food cake is a lighter option that can be easier to digest.
- Low in Fat: This cake is naturally low in fat, making it a healthier choice.
How to Make It Special:
- Fresh Fruit Toppings: Top with fresh berries and a dusting of powdered sugar.
- Lemon Glaze: Drizzle with a light lemon glaze for added flavor.
4. Carrot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Moist and Flavorful: Carrot cake is often moist and packed with flavor from spices and carrots.
- Nutrient-Rich: Carrots add natural sweetness and nutrients like beta-carotene.
How to Make It Special:
- Nuts and Raisins: Add chopped nuts and raisins for extra texture and flavor.
- Cream Cheese Frosting: Use a lightly sweetened cream cheese frosting to complement the cake.
5. Banana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Moist Texture: Banana cake is naturally moist and soft, making it easy to eat.
- Natural Sweetness: Ripe bananas add natural sweetness, reducing the need for added sugar.
How to Make It Special:
- Walnuts or Pecans: Add chopped walnuts or pecans for a crunchy texture.
- Light Frosting: Top with a light cream cheese or vanilla frosting.
6. Almond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Rich and Nutty: Almond cake has a rich, nutty flavor that is often appealing to older adults.
- Gluten-Free Option: Almond flour can be used to make a gluten-free cake.
How to Make It Special:
- Citrus Zest: Add lemon or orange zest for a fresh, citrusy flavor.
- Berry Compote: Serve with a side of berry compote or a dollop of whipped cream.
7. Pound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Dense and Satisfying: Pound cake has a dense, satisfying texture.
- Versatile: It can be flavored in various ways, such as with vanilla, lemon, or almond extract.
How to Make It Special:
- Fruit and Cream: Serve with a side of fresh fruit and a dollop of whipped cream.
- Marble Swirl: Create a marble effect with chocolate or fruit puree swirls.
8. Sponge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Light and Fluffy: Sponge cake is light and airy, making it easy to eat.
- Simple and Elegant: It’s a simple yet elegant cake that can be dressed up with various toppings.
How to Make It Special:
- Jam Filling: Layer with fruit jam or preserves for added flavor.
- Whipped Cream: Top with lightly sweetened whipped cream and fresh fruit.
9. Coffee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Perfect with Coffee or Tea: Coffee cake is a great accompaniment to a cup of coffee or tea.
- Cinnamon and Streusel: The cinnamon and streusel topping adds a delightful crunch and flavor.
How to Make It Special:
- Nutty Topping: Add chopped nuts to the streusel topping for extra texture.
- Fruit Layer: Include a layer of fruit, such as blueberries or apples, for added moisture and flavor.
10. Yogurt Cake
Why It’s Great:
- Moist and Tangy: Yogurt cake is moist and has a slight tanginess from the yogurt.
- Healthier Option: Using yogurt can reduce the need for excessive fats and oils.
How to Make It Special:
- Citrus or Berry: Incorporate citrus zest or fresh berries for a burst of flavor.
- Honey Glaze: Drizzle with a light honey glaze for sweetness.
